Treasury of Scripture Knowledge
Jos 13:16 — And their coast was from Aroer, that [is] on the bank of the river Arnon, and the city that [is] in the midst of the river, and all the plain by Medeba;
Correlating Passages
  
  
|
Jos 13:9 |
From Aroer, that [is] upon the bank of the river Arnon, and the city that [is] in the midst of the river, and all the plain of Medeba unto Dibon; |
  
  
|
Jos 12:2 |
Sihon king of the Amorites, who dwelt in Heshbon, [and] ruled from Aroer, which [is] upon the bank of the river Arnon, and from the middle of the river, and from half Gilead, even unto the river Jabbok, [which is] the border of the children of Ammon; |
  
  
|
Num 21:28 |
For there is a fire gone out of Heshbon, a flame from the city of Sihon: it hath consumed Ar of Moab, [and] the lords of the high places of Arnon. |
  
  
|
Num 21:29 |
Woe to thee, Moab! thou art undone, O people of Chemosh: he hath given his sons that escaped, and his daughters, into captivity unto Sihon king of the Amorites. |
  
  
|
Num 21:30 |
We have shot at them; Heshbon is perished even unto Dibon, and we have laid them waste even unto Nophah, which [reacheth] unto Medeba. |
  
  
|
Num 32:33 |
And Moses gave unto them, [even] to the children of Gad, and to the children of Reuben, and unto half the tribe of Manasseh the son of Joseph, the kingdom of Sihon king of the Amorites, and the kingdom of Og king of Bashan, the land, with the cities thereof in the coasts, [even] the cities of the country round about. |
  
  
|
Num 32:34 |
And the children of Gad built Dibon, and Ataroth, and Aroer, |
  
  
|
Num 32:35 |
And Atroth, Shophan, and Jaazer, and Jogbehah, |
  
  
|
Num 32:36 |
And Bethnimrah, and Bethharan, fenced cities: and folds for sheep. |
  
  
|
Num 32:37 |
And the children of Reuben built Heshbon, and Elealeh, and Kirjathaim, |
  
  
|
Num 32:38 |
And Nebo, and Baalmeon, (their names being changed,) and Shibmah: and gave other names unto the cities which they builded. |
  
  
|
Deu 3:12 |
And this land, [which] we possessed at that time, from Aroer, which [is] by the river Arnon, and half mount Gilead, and the cities thereof, gave I unto the Reubenites and to the Gadites. |
  
  
|
Isa 15:1 |
The burden of Moab. Because in the night Ar of Moab is laid waste, [and] brought to silence; because in the night Kir of Moab is laid waste, [and] brought to silence; |
  
  
|
Isa 15:2 |
He is gone up to Bajith, and to Dibon, the high places, to weep: Moab shall howl over Nebo, and over Medeba: on all their heads [shall be] baldness, [and] every beard cut off. |
  
  
|
Isa 15:4 |
And Heshbon shall cry, and Elealeh: their voice shall be heard [even] unto Jahaz: therefore the armed soldiers of Moab shall cry out; his life shall be grievous unto him. |
  
  
|
Isa 16:7 |
Therefore shall Moab howl for Moab, every one shall howl: for the foundations of Kirhareseth shall ye mourn; surely [they are] stricken. |
  
  
|
Isa 16:8 |
For the fields of Heshbon languish, [and] the vine of Sibmah: the lords of the heathen have broken down the principal plants thereof, they are come [even] unto Jazer, they wandered [through] the wilderness: her branches are stretched out, they are gone over the sea. |
  
  
|
Isa 16:9 |
Therefore I will bewail with the weeping of Jazer the vine of Sibmah: I will water thee with my tears, O Heshbon, and Elealeh: for the shouting for thy summer fruits and for thy harvest is fallen. |
  
  
|
Jer 48:21 |
And judgment is come upon the plain country; upon Holon, and upon Jahazah, and upon Mephaath, |
  
  
|
Jer 48:22 |
And upon Dibon, and upon Nebo, and upon Bethdiblathaim, |
  
  
|
Jer 48:23 |
And upon Kiriathaim, and upon Bethgamul, and upon Bethmeon, |
  
  
|
Jer 48:24 |
And upon Kerioth, and upon Bozrah, and upon all the cities of the land of Moab, far or near. |
